LG Electronics Asia chief in Sri Lanka


 Woody Nam

President and CEO of LG Electronics (Asia), Woody (Y.W) Nam will arrive in Sri Lanka today. His visit coincides with Abans Annual LG Managers Convention, where LG Abans Showroom Managers, Brand Managers, Regional Managers and Zonal Managers will convene.

Woody has over 30 years of service at LG Electronics Group and is considered as one of the most experienced and knowledgeable persons in LG's senior ranks.

Woody will address the delegates at the LG Abans Managers Convention on Brand Building to motivate LG Abans Managers. Four new LG products will be launched at this convention.
